Chic designer Jonathan Adler, who produced one of my favorite pet bed designs, is showing off his love for animals in a new way — with pottery and home accessories! His line of place card holders, pottery, salt and pepper shakers and lamps made in the likeness of whales, penguins, giraffes and hippos is right up my alley — it's all wild, baby! These goodies are available for purchase on his website ($18-$700) now, but if we're really lucky, we may see a few of the items on the shelves at Target.

I'm all about ways to reduce our urban footprint (and pawprint), so naturally I'm loving these all-natural tees from Planet Dog. With silly sayings too, these organic tees are printed with earth-safe, phthalate-free inks and made with partial wind and solar power! They come in men's and women's sizes and make a great present for friends who love clever tees, and also want to think globally and act doggedly for an eco-tastic life!
